Output ef57cbb8a9208bddaff0d328ff8faee40f92e45239f4e22aa33fbf5dcaeed616:0

value
141175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fdccda590595ed507b9958c9caebf751ed3a92 OP_EQUAL
address
3QfRa3KBKE4TXdp5mV3tueeyTDFDhwAfck
transaction
ef57cbb8a9208bddaff0d328ff8faee40f92e45239f4e22aa33fbf5dcaeed616
confirmations
35956
spent
true